Stratification of CV risk in four categories
SBP: systolic blood pressure; DBP: diastolic
blood pressure; CV: cardiovascular; HT: hypertension. Low, moderate, high, very high risa refer to 10year risk of a CV fatal or
non-fatal event. The term “added” indicates that in all categories risk is greater than average. OD: subclinical organ
damage; MS: metabolic syndrome.
Other risk factors, OD or disease
Normal
SBP 120-129 or DBP 80-84
High normal
SBP 130-139 or DBP 85-89
Grade 1 HT
SBP 140-159 or DBP 90-99
Grade 2 HT
SBP 160-179 or DBP 100-109
Grade 3 HT SBP ≥180 or DBP ≥110
3 or more risk factors, MS, OD or diabetes
Established CV or renal disease
